Selecting the Right Furry Friend's Food Options
There are many different varieties of dog food on the market, each with its own advantages and disadvantages. Dry food is often inexpensive and accessible. It can also help to clean teeth. However, some dogs may find it boring, and it doesn't include as much water content as other types of food. Canned food is more tasty to some dogs, and it is also better for hydration. However, it can be more expensive than dry food, and it needs to be kept cold after opening. Homemade dog food enables you to control the ingredients, but it can be time-consuming to prepare and may not be complete and balanced. It's important to select a dog food that is right for your dog's age, breed, activity level, and any health conditions they may have.
- Talk to your veterinarian about the best type of dog food for your companion animal
- Examine the ingredients list the nutritional information on dog food bags
- Look for high-quality ingredients, such as meat
- Stay away from artificial colors, flavors, and preservatives
- Provide meals for your dog according to the recommended feeding guide on the bag
Do Raw Dog Food Appropriate for Your Furry Friend?
The expanding popularity of raw dog food is many pet owners wondering if it's the perfect choice for their furry buddies. Raw diets, which consist unprocessed meat, bones, and organs, are claimed to offer a diverse range of benefits to dogs. However, it's important to carefully consider the advantages and cons before making a choice.
- Many of the alleged benefits of raw dog food contain improved gut function, shinier hair, and increased stamina.
- Conversely, raw diets can also involve some dangers, such as bacterial contamination, nutritional shortfalls, and the chance of choking on bones.
In conclusion, the ideal diet for your dog relies on a number of aspects, including their age, breed, health status, and lifestyle. It's strongly recommended to consult your veterinarian to assess the most fitting dietary approach for your furry pet.
